Pilgrims and Blues go for title
On coronation weekend, Plymouth and Ipswich are desperate to round off brilliant seasons with the League One crown.
Argyle head into today's noon showdown at Port Vale with a one-point lead over the Tractor Boys, who visit Fleetwood. Remarkably, both promoted sides could break the 100-point barrier as they hunt down the title.
Plymouth midfielder Matt Butcher told The FLP: “It's another massive achievement to go for. If we can do it, it would round off an unbelievable season.”
Ipswich defender Luke Woolfenden said: “The title is in everyone's thoughts and we really want to win it, although we know it's not in our hands and we'll have to rely on another result.”
While the League One regular season finishes today, the Championship and League Two wrap up tomorrow.
EFL clubs are set to mark the coronation of King Charles III at matches today and tomorrow, ranging from the playing of the national anthem to use of digital assets.
